United States Federal Circuit
Boston Scientific Scimed, Inc. v. Medtronic Vascular, Inc., 2006-1434
35 U.S.C. section 119(a) does not permit an applicant for a U.S. patent to benefit from the priority of a foreign application previously filed by an entity that was not acting on behalf of the U.S. applicant at the time of filing.
